Stone Wall Repair in Moorestown, NJ
Stone wall rep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and aesthetic appeal of existing stone walls on residential properties. These projects can include fixing cracks, replacing damaged stones, rebuilding sections that have shifted or settled, and addressing issues caused by weathering or natural wear over time. Property owners often seek these services to preserve the appearance of their landscape features, prevent further deterioration, and ensure the safety of walkways, retaining walls, or decorative boundaries.
Before requesting stone wall repair, homeowners typically want to understand the extent of damage, the types of materials used, and the best approach for restoration. It’s helpful to consider the age of the wall, any prior repairs, and specific concerns such as stability or appearance. Clear communication about the property's history and desired outcomes can assist in planning an effective repair strategy that maintains the wall’s original character and function.

Common Stone Wall Repair Jobs
Stone wall repair involves fixing cracks, loose stones, and structural damage to restore stability.
Retaining wall restoration focuses on repairing or rebuilding retaining walls to prevent soil erosion and collapse.
Masonry repair includes replacing damaged mortar, stones, or bricks to improve appearance and durability.
Foundation stabilization addresses issues with shifting or settling stone walls that threaten property safety.
Drainage solutions help prevent water damage and future deterioration of stone structures.
Repointing services involve renewing the mortar joints to extend the lifespan of stone and brick walls.
Stone Wall Repair Questions
What causes stone wall damage? Common causes include weathering, soil movement, and plant growth that can lead to cracks or leaning.
How are stone walls repaired? Repairs often involve removing damaged stones, reinforcing the foundation, and replacing or resetting stones to restore stability.
Can existing stone walls be strengthened? Yes, reinforcement methods such as adding mortar or support structures can improve the wall’s durability.
What types of stone wall projects are common? Typical projects include restoring historic walls, building retaining walls, or repairing garden boundaries.
